Hi all,
I have noticed that recently I get vibrations through the gear stick (5 speed) on my Xantia. It occurs between around 2500 and 3500 rpm and on either side of that the vibrtion dies away. These vibrations happen both when the car is in gear or just in Neutral. It is quite significant and the stick rattles about a bit but if I hold the gear stick quite firmly I can stop the stick from vibrating but can still feel that the gearbox is vibrating slightly.
Wondering if anyone had any idea what it could be from my quite vague discription.

Is this vibration there when the car is in motion only or when stpped with the engine running at 2500/3500 rpm?
If it is with the car in motion it may be a road wheel or drive shaft issue. If when vehicle stopped then it is possibly a misfire. Robin
